← GeographyWhich risk increases during volcanic eruptions featuring Plinian columns?
A)Lateral blast overpressure radius swells
B)Lahars bury proximal stream valleys
C)Tephra dispersal impacts large areas✓
D)Fumarole activity triggers slope collapses
💡 Explanation
Widespread tephra dispersal increases because Plinian eruptions involve high-altitude explosive ejection of pyroclastic material undergoing atmospheric transport via advection; therefore tephra impacts vast regions, rather than localized blasts near the vent.
